Are there any specific tools used in precision training?

Precision training is a methodical approach to enhancing skills and performance through targeted exercises and feedback. To achieve optimal results, specific tools are often employed. These tools help in measuring, analyzing, and improving various aspects of performance. In this guide, we’ll explore some of the most effective tools used in precision training, their benefits, and how they can be applied to different training scenarios.

What Tools Are Used in Precision Training?

Precision training tools vary depending on the specific skills or performance areas being targeted. Here are some commonly used tools:

  • Wearable Technology: Devices like smartwatches and fitness trackers monitor real-time data such as heart rate, steps, and calories burned. They provide valuable insights into physical performance and recovery.

  • Video Analysis Software: This software allows athletes and coaches to review and analyze movements frame by frame. It is widely used in sports like golf, tennis, and swimming to improve technique.

  • Biofeedback Devices: These tools measure physiological functions such as muscle tension, heart rate variability, and skin temperature. They help in stress management and improving mental focus.

  • Performance Metrics Apps: Apps that track specific metrics, such as speed, agility, and reaction time, are crucial for identifying areas of improvement.

  • Virtual Reality (VR) Training Systems: VR systems create immersive environments for practicing skills in a controlled setting, offering a safe space to make mistakes and learn.

How Does Wearable Technology Enhance Precision Training?

Wearable technology has revolutionized precision training by providing continuous feedback and data analysis. Here are some benefits:

  • Real-Time Monitoring: Track vital signs and performance metrics during training sessions.

  • Data-Driven Insights: Analyze trends over time to identify strengths and weaknesses.

  • Customized Training Programs: Use collected data to tailor programs to individual needs.

For example, a runner might use a smartwatch to monitor their heart rate and pace, adjusting their training intensity based on these metrics to avoid overtraining and improve endurance.

Why Is Video Analysis Software Important?

Video analysis software is crucial for refining technique and form. Here’s why it’s important:

  • Detailed Feedback: Break down movements to identify inefficiencies.

  • Visual Learning: Athletes can see their performance and understand areas needing improvement.

  • Progress Tracking: Compare past and present performances to gauge improvement.

In sports like tennis, video analysis can reveal subtle flaws in a player’s swing, allowing for targeted adjustments that enhance performance.

What Role Do Biofeedback Devices Play?

Biofeedback devices are instrumental in managing stress and enhancing focus. They work by:

  • Measuring Physiological Responses: Track changes in muscle tension, heart rate, and more.

  • Improving Mental Resilience: Train athletes to control their physiological responses under pressure.

  • Enhancing Recovery: Optimize recovery strategies by monitoring stress levels.

For instance, a golfer might use biofeedback to maintain calm during high-pressure situations, improving their performance consistency.

How Are Performance Metrics Apps Utilized?

Performance metrics apps provide a detailed analysis of specific skills. They help by:

  • Tracking Progress: Record metrics such as speed and agility over time.

  • Identifying Weaknesses: Highlight areas needing improvement.

  • Setting Goals: Use data to set realistic and achievable performance goals.

A soccer player could use an app to monitor their sprint speed, using the data to focus on speed drills that enhance their game performance.

What Are the Benefits of Virtual Reality Training Systems?

Virtual reality training systems offer a unique and immersive training experience. Their benefits include:

  • Safe Practice Environment: Train in a risk-free setting, reducing the chance of injury.

  • Immediate Feedback: Receive instant feedback on performance in a simulated environment.

  • Enhanced Engagement: Increase motivation and engagement through interactive training scenarios.

For example, a basketball player might use VR to practice free throws, receiving real-time feedback on their form and improving their accuracy.

What is the primary purpose of precision training tools?

Precision training tools are designed to provide accurate feedback and data analysis to enhance performance. They help in identifying strengths and weaknesses, allowing for tailored training programs that address specific needs.

How do wearable devices contribute to athlete performance?

Wearable devices contribute by offering real-time monitoring of vital signs and performance metrics. This data helps athletes adjust their training intensity, track progress, and prevent overtraining, ultimately leading to improved performance.

Can video analysis software be used in non-sporting contexts?

Yes, video analysis software can be used in various contexts, such as dance, physical therapy, and even workplace ergonomics, to improve technique and efficiency through detailed movement analysis.

Are biofeedback devices useful for mental training?

Absolutely. Biofeedback devices are highly effective for mental training as they help individuals learn to control physiological responses to stress, enhancing focus and mental resilience in high-pressure situations.

How does virtual reality training enhance learning?

Virtual reality training enhances learning by providing an immersive environment where individuals can practice skills repeatedly without real-world consequences. This leads to improved muscle memory and confidence.
